What is the Oregon Health CO-OP Member Reimbursement Form?
The Oregon Health CO-OP Member Reimbursement Form serves a critical purpose for members seeking to recover costs for healthcare services that are not billed directly by their providers. This form facilitates the reimbursement process by allowing members to claim expenses incurred for necessary medical services.
Members would typically need to utilize this form in situations where healthcare services have been rendered, but payment was not processed through their insurance. It is essential that the form is submitted within 90 days following the date of service to ensure eligibility for reimbursement.

Required Documents and Supporting Materials
When preparing to submit the Oregon Health CO-OP Member Reimbursement Form, it is vital to gather all necessary supporting documentation. Users must provide documents that substantiate their reimbursement claims, such as:
-
Itemized bills detailing the services rendered.
-
Proof of payment demonstrating that the expenses were incurred.
-
Any relevant medical records, if applicable.
Organizing these documents before submission can streamline the process and ensure that all requirements are met, preventing unnecessary delays.

Who is eligible to submit the Oregon Health CO-OP Member Reimbursement Form?
Eligibility to submit the Oregon Health CO-OP Member Reimbursement Form is limited to members of the Oregon Health CO-OP who have incurred out-of-pocket healthcare expenses for services not billed directly by their providers.
What is the submission deadline for this reimbursement form?
The completed Oregon Health CO-OP Member Reimbursement Form must be submitted within 90 days of the date of the healthcare service to qualify for reimbursement.
What supporting documents are required with the form?
You must provide an itemized bill from the healthcare provider along with proof of payment to accompany the Oregon Health CO-OP Member Reimbursement Form for successful processing.

What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include missing or incorrect member information, failing to provide the necessary documentation, and not submitting the form within the required 90-day timeframe.
How long does it take to process the reimbursement once submitted?
Processing times for the Oregon Health CO-OP Member Reimbursement Form can vary, but allow 4-6 weeks for reimbursement after submission, depending on the completeness of your application.
